Wedding venues in Barcelona

Barcelona pairs Mediterranean coast with Gaudí-era architecture. Weddings here often split between a Gothic Quarter ceremony and a beach or vineyard reception in Sitges or Penedès.

Quick facts

Typical cost€32,000–€75,000 for 80 guests
Best seasonMay–June and September–early October
Legal marriageNon-residents typically use Gibraltar for the legal ceremony and hold a symbolic ceremony in Barcelona.

Planning a Barcelona wedding from abroad

Most Americans and Brits marrying in Spain use a symbolic on-site ceremony paired with a legal ceremony in Gibraltar or at home. Local planners handle the entire logistics chain — venue, catering, transport, and hotel blocks.

Frequently asked

Beach or city center — which is better?

Beach reads more 'destination' but requires shuttling guests. City venues are simpler logistically. Many couples split: city ceremony + coastal reception.

How far in advance to book?

12–18 months for peak (May–June, Sept–Oct).
